Sobre este artículo

London: Printed for G. Kearsley, at Johnson's Head, No. 46, Fleet Street, 1786. 1st [and apparently only contemporary] ed. with Wakefield's "Notes.". Hardcover. Very Good. xvix [i.e. xxvi], 207p. Contemporary calf. 21cm. Cover rubbed at joints and around edges but still quite sound. Light to moderate foxing, mostly in first quarter of book.
